批量快速修改PDF文件的书签信息有几种有效方法,包括使用专业PDF编辑软件、利用脚本编程、以及依赖第三方工具。这些方式不仅能帮助你高效地管理和更新书签,还能显著提升文档的可用性和访问速度。其中,使用专业PDF编辑软件是最为直接和普遍的方法,它通常提供了一套完整的书签编辑功能,包括但不限于添加、删除、修改和重新排序书签,能够满足大多数用户的需求。
专业PDF编辑软件通常具有用户友好的界面,支持批量处理书签,使得修改大量PDF文件的书签信息变得既快速又高效。这类软件的主要优势在于,它们往往集成了丰富的书签管理功能,允许用户针对每个文件定制化地编辑书签,甚至可以自动根据文档内容生成书签,极大地节省了手动编辑的时间。
一、使用专业PDF编辑软件
选择合适的软件
市面上有许多专业的PDF编辑软件,例如Adobe Acrobat、Foxit PhantomPDF、Nitro Pro等,这些软件不仅支持基本的PDF编辑功能,还允许用户批量修改书签信息。选择一个功能强大且操作简便的PDF编辑器对于提高工作效率至关重要。
利用软件批量处理书签
在选择了合适的PDF编辑软件后,通常需要按照以下步骤来批量修改书签信息:首先,打开软件并导入需要修改书签的PDF文件;其次,使用软件提供的书签管理功能,选择或过滤出需要修改的书签;接着,批量编辑选中的书签信息,如修改名称、调整层级关系等;最后,保存修改并导出更新后的PDF文件。在这个过程中,部分软件支持使用书签模板或预设规则,进一步加快批量处理的速度。
二、利用脚本编程
理解脚本的作用
脚本编程提供了一种更灵活高效的方式来批量修改PDF书签信息。通过编写特定的脚本语言(如Python、JavaScript等),可以实现对大量PDF文件中书签的自动化管理。这种方法特别适合那些有编程基础的用户。
编写和运行脚本
编写脚本首先需要选择合适的编程语言和环境。Python由于其丰富的库(如PyPDF2、PDFMiner等)在PDF处理上表现突出。用户可以编写脚本来读取PDF文件的书签信息,然后根据需要进行修改,最后保存更改。实现这一过程需要对所选编程语言有一定的了解和掌握,但一旦脚本编写完成并调试无误,它可以快速地应用于大量的PDF文件上,极大地提高工作效率。
三、依赖第三方工具
第三方工具的选择
除了专业的PDF编辑软件和脚本编程之外,还有一些第三方工具也可以用于批量修改PDF文件的书签信息。这些工具往往操作简单、易于上手,如PDFtk、JPDFBookmarks等,它们提供了基本的书签编辑功能,并支持批量处理。
使用第三方工具修改书签
使用第三方工具修改PDF书签通常包括导入PDF文件、选择需要修改的书签、批量修改书签信息等步骤。这些工具的优势在于免费或低成本,同时操作简便,即使是初学者也能快速上手。但与此同时,第三方工具的功能可能不如专业PDF编辑软件那样全面和强大,因此,在选择时需要根据实际需求做出决定。
四、总结与建议
批量快速修改PDF文件的书签信息可以大幅提高文档管理和阅读的效率。无论是选择使用专业PDF编辑软件、利用脚本编程,还是依赖第三方工具,关键在于找出最适合自身需求和技能水平的方法。建议在选择具体方法之前,先明确自己需要批量修改书签的具体需求和可投入的时间学习成本,然后再做决定。在实际操作过程中,也可以结合使用多种方法,以达到最佳的工作效率和结果。
相关问答FAQs:
Q1: 我想要快速修改多个PDF文件的书签信息,有什么好的方法可以实现吗?
A1: 快速批量修改PDF文件的书签信息可以使用专业的PDF编辑工具。一种方法是使用支持批处理功能的PDF编辑软件,你可以将多个PDF文件添加到软件中,然后进行统一的书签修改。同时,该软件还提供了快速搜索替换功能,方便你修改重复书签或者更改特定关键词。另外,如果你需要根据已有书签生成新的书签,一些高级PDF编辑软件还提供了自动书签生成的功能。
Q2: 有没有可以批量修改PDF文件书签信息的免费方法或工具推荐?
A2: 当然有!如果你只需要临时修改少量PDF文件的书签信息,可以尝试使用在线PDF编辑工具或者免费的PDF阅读器。多数免费的PDF编辑器和阅读器都支持添加、删除和重新排序书签的功能,通过手动逐个修改,也可以实现批量书签信息的修改。不过需要注意的是,这种方式适合少量文件,并且可能不如专业的付费软件或高级在线工具快捷有效。
Q3: 我想要修改PDF文件的书签信息,但我对于使用PDF编辑工具不熟悉,有没有其他替代的方法?
A3: 如果你不想使用PDF编辑工具,还有一个简单但是时间消耗较多的方法。你可以先将PDF文件转换成Word文档,然后使用Word的书签功能,对书签进行相应的修改。之后再将Word文档转换回PDF格式即可。这种方法的优势是不需要专业软件,但转换过程可能会导致文档格式略微变化,所以最好在转换前备份原始PDF文件。另外,如果你对编程有一定了解,也可以尝试使用Python等编程语言操作PDF库进行书签信息的修改。